扩展Tkinter待办应用:编辑、颜色、排序与日期功能

扩展功能需要更新任务结构。每个任务现在包含字段:idtextcompletedcreated_at(ISO字符串)和priorityhigh/medium/low)。为保持向后兼容性,实现了旧数据的迁移,并设置默认值。

加载和保存函数确保无缝集成:

import json
import os
from datetime import datetime

TASKS_FILE = "tasks.json"

def load_tasks():
    """从JSON文件加载任务,支持向后兼容"""
    if not os.path.exists(TASKS_FILE):
        return []
    with open(TASKS_FILE, "r", encoding="utf-8") as f:
        try:
            tasks = json.load(f)
            # 迁移旧任务(添加缺失的created_at和priority)
            for task in tasks:
                if "created_at" not in task:
                    task["created_at"] = datetime.now().isoformat()
                if "priority" not in task:
                    task["priority"] = "medium"
            return tasks
        except json.JSONDecodeError:
            return []

def save_tasks(tasks):
    """将任务保存到JSON文件"""
    with open(TASKS_FILE, "w", encoding="utf-8") as f:
        json.dump(tasks, f, ensure_ascii=False, indent=2)

def get_next_id(tasks):
    """返回新任务的下一个可用ID"""
    if not tasks:
        return 1
    return max(task["id"] for task in tasks) + 1

datetime.now().isoformat()生成可排序的字符串,格式为2025-03-22T15:30:45.123456

排序与视觉指示器

排序实现不改变self.tasks中的原始任务顺序。get_sorted_tasks方法返回一个副本:

  • 首先,未完成任务(completed == False
  • 然后,已完成任务
  • 在组内——按id排序
class TodoApp:
    
    def get_sorted_tasks(self):
        """返回用于显示的任务排序:活动任务优先,然后是已完成任务"""
        active_tasks = [task for task in self.tasks if not task["completed"]]
        completed_tasks = [task for task in self.tasks if task["completed"]]
        active_tasks.sort(key=lambda x: x["id"])
        completed_tasks.sort(key=lambda x: x["id"])
        return active_tasks + completed_tasks

    def refresh_task_list(self):
        """更新任务列表显示,包括排序和颜色指示器"""
        self.task_listbox.delete(0, tk.END)
        sorted_tasks = self.get_sorted_tasks()

        for task in sorted_tasks:
            status = "✓" if task["completed"] else "○"
            try:
                created = datetime.fromisoformat(task["created_at"])
                date_str = created.strftime("%m/%d/%y %H:%M")
            except:
                date_str = "日期未知"

            display_text = f"{status} [{date_str}] {task['id']}. {task['text']}"

            self.task_listbox.insert(tk.END, display_text)

            bg_color = "white"
            fg_color = "black"

            if task["completed"]:
                fg_color = "green"
                bg_color = "light gray"
            else:
                if task["priority"] == "high":
                    fg_color = "red"
                    bg_color = "#ffe6e6"
                elif task["priority"] == "medium":
                    fg_color = "orange"
                    bg_color = "#fff0e6"

            index = tk.END
            self.task_listbox.itemconfig(tk.END, bg=bg_color, fg=fg_color)

关键技术:

  • itemconfig(index, bg=..., fg=...)用于样式化Listbox行
  • strftime("%m/%d/%y %H:%M")用于本地化日期格式
  • 仅在refresh_task_list期间进行惰性排序

模态编辑窗口

编辑打开一个Toplevel窗口,使用grab_set()实现模态。逻辑通过排序列表中的id查找任务:

class TodoApp:
   def edit_task(self):
        selection = self.task_listbox.curselection()
        if not selection:
            messagebox.showwarning("警告", "请选择要编辑的任务")
            return

        selected_index = selection[0]
        sorted_tasks = self.get_sorted_tasks()
        selected_task = sorted_tasks[selected_index]
        task_id = selected_task["id"]

        task_to_edit = None
        task_index = None
        for i, task in enumerate(self.tasks):
            if task["id"] == task_id:
                task_to_edit = task
                task_index = i
                break

        if not task_to_edit:
            return

        edit_window = tk.Toplevel(self.root)
        edit_window.title(f"编辑任务 #{task_id}")
        edit_window.geometry("450x250")
        edit_window.resizable(False, False)
        edit_window.grab_set()

        tk.Label(edit_window, text="任务文本:").pack(pady=(10, 0), anchor=tk.W, padx=10)
        text_entry = tk.Text(edit_window, height=4, width=50, font=("Arial", 10))
        text_entry.pack(pady=5, padx=10, fill=tk.BOTH, expand=True)
        text_entry.insert("1.0", task_to_edit["text"])

        tk.Label(edit_window, text="优先级:").pack(pady=(5, 0), anchor=tk.W, padx=10)
        priority_var = tk.StringVar(value=task_to_edit["priority"])
        priority_frame = tk.Frame(edit_window)
        priority_frame.pack(pady=5, padx=10, anchor=tk.W)

        tk.Radiobutton(priority_frame, text="高", variable=priority_var, value="high", fg="red").pack(side=tk.LEFT, padx=5)
        tk.Radiobutton(priority_frame, text="中", variable=priority_var, value="medium", fg="orange").pack(side=tk.LEFT, padx=5)
        tk.Radiobutton(priority_frame, text="低", variable=priority_var, value="low").pack(side=tk.LEFT, padx=5)

        button_frame = tk.Frame(edit_window)
        button_frame.pack(pady=15)

        def save_edit():
            new_text = text_entry.get("1.0", "end-1c").strip()
            if not new_text:
                messagebox.showwarning("警告", "任务文本不能为空", parent=edit_window)
                return

            task_to_edit["text"] = new_text
            task_to_edit["priority"] = priority_var.get()
            save_tasks(self.tasks)
            self.refresh_task_list()
            edit_window.destroy()
            messagebox.showinfo("成功", f"任务 #{task_id} 已更新")

        tk.Button(button_frame, text="保存", command=save_edit, bg="light green", width=10).pack(side=tk.LEFT, padx=5)
        tk.Button(button_frame, text="取消", command=edit_window.destroy, bg="light gray", width=10).pack(side=tk.LEFT, padx=5)

集成:create_widgets中添加self.edit_button = tk.Button(bottom_frame, text="✏ 编辑", command=self.edit_task)

带优先级的添加任务对话框

add_task方法使用类似的Toplevel结构,重点在Entry和单选按钮:

  • text_entry.focus()提升用户体验
  • 使用strip()和空值检查进行验证
  • 自动生成idcreated_atcompleted=False

完整方法代码确保与编辑功能一致。

关键要点

  • 向后兼容性: 加载时自动迁移created_atpriority
  • 性能: 排序列表副本,保持持久数据不变
  • Listbox样式: itemconfig(tk.END, bg=..., fg=...)实现动态颜色
  • 模态窗口: Toplevel + grab_set() + resizable(False, False)
  • 日期格式化: strftime将ISO字符串转换为可读显示
